FIO(Flexible IO Tester)是一个用于测量存储系统性能的强大工具。它可以在 Linux 系统上安装,为用户提供了一个全面的平台,用于评估存储设备的读写速度、延迟和 IOPS。
安装 FIO
在 Ubuntu 和 Debian 系统上,可以通过以下命令安装 FIO:
$ sudo apt update$ sudo apt install fio
在 CentOS 和 Fedora 系统上,可以使用以下命令:
$ sudo yum install fio
验证安装
安装完成后,可以通过运行以下命令来验证 FIO 是否已成功安装:
$ fio --version
该命令应输出 FIO 的版本号,表示安装成功。
运行 FIO 测试
要使用 FIO 测试存储系统,需要创建一个配置文件来指定测试参数。以下是一个示例配置文件,用于对 /dev/sda 设备进行读写测试:
[global]
ioengine=libaio
direct=1
rw=randread
iodepth=1
filesize=100m
bs=4k
numjobs=1
runtime=30
将该配置文件保存为例如 test.fio,然后运行以下命令来执行测试:
$ fio test.fio
该命令将输出测试结果,包括吞吐量、延迟和 IOPS 信息。
通过在 Linux 系统上安装 FIO,用户可以访问一个强大的工具,用于分析和测量存储系统的性能。通过创建特定的配置文件并运行测试,用户可以获得有关其存储设备读写速度、延迟以及 IOPS 的宝贵见解。